Preparing Your Data Sources

Before creating your dashboard, gather all relevant data sources. Common sources include:

  • YouTube Analytics
  • Google Ads
  • Social media platforms (Facebook, Instagram)
  • CRM systems

Ensure your data is clean and organized. Use Google Sheets or BigQuery to centralize data if necessary, facilitating easier integration into Data Studio.

Connecting Data to Google Data Studio

Start by opening Google Data Studio and creating a new report. Connect your data sources by selecting the appropriate connectors, such as YouTube Analytics or Google Sheets. Follow the prompts to authorize access and import your data.

Adding Video Engagement Metrics

Include metrics like:

  • Watch time
  • Audience retention
  • Click-through rate
  • Likes, comments, shares

Incorporating Conversion Data

Track conversions generated from video campaigns by adding data on:

  • Form submissions
  • Product purchases
  • Sign-ups or subscriptions

Enhancing Interactivity

Add interactive filters to allow users to segment data by date, video type, or audience demographics. Use date range controls, dropdown menus, and clickable charts to make your dashboard dynamic and user-friendly.

Sharing and Embedding Your Dashboard

Once your dashboard is complete, share it with stakeholders by providing view-only access or embedding it into your website. Google Data Studio offers easy sharing options to ensure your team stays updated with the latest data insights.
